. . . No, "rhythm logic" was supposedly a technique which Hunter S. Thompson dreamed up for getting inside Richard Nixon's brain and basically understanding how Nixon saw the world.

Thompson figured out Nixon saw it in terms of football.

So Thompson REALLY got into football, ate, slept, talked and dreamed football until he was seeing the world in football terms. Then he was able to write about Nixon.

So the theory goes that if you want to understand a person, find out what he's really passionate about and immerse yourself in it (never mind the potential double entendre there) -- and then you will (according to the theory) start thinking like they think.
